About the role

The PH Clinic Nurse Coordinator manages outpatient clinic processes, implements care protocols, and facilitates the transition of patients between inpatient and outpatient settings. They also provide clinical support to physicians and coordinate education for staff regarding pulmonary hypertension.

Description University Physicians Association is seeking qualified applicants for a Pulmonary Hypertension Registered Nurse Coordinator at University Pulmonary & Critical Care located within the UT Medical Center. Candidates must be detail-oriented and able to work under deadlines in a very fast-paced office. Applicants must be familiar with assisting the physician(s) with the assessment, treatment, and coordination of care for patients with Pulmonary Hypertension and other pulmonary conditions in the office/clinical setting.

Typical Physical Demands

Requires full range of body motion including handling and lifting patients, some bending, and stretching. Requires standing and walking for extended periods of time. Requires hand-eye coordination and manual dexterity to operate medical equipment, telephone, and other office equipment. Requires normal range of hearing and eyesight to record, prepare, and communicate appropriate reports. Requires possible exposure to communicable diseases and/or bodily fluids.

Requirements

Current Registered Nurse (RN). At least six months of experience in a similar clinical setting is preferred. Minimum associate-level RN degree. Knowledge and ability to perform basic clinical skills- phlebotomy, injections, IV therapy, various testing as needed. Ability to adjust work pace to facilitate clinic flow. Skill in verbal communication. Ability to apply policies and procedures to daily scenarios and deal with a variety of challenges. Ability to work effectively with physician(s), patients, staff and the public.
